1. Choose the Right Mask
The first step to wearing the perfect mask is to choose the right one. There are many different types of masks available, so it's important to choose one that is comfortable, fits well, and provides adequate protection.
If you're not sure which type of mask to choose, consult with a healthcare professional. They can help you choose a mask that is right for your individual needs.
2. Put on the Mask Properly
Once you've chosen the right mask, it's important to put it on properly. To do this, follow these steps:
- Wash your hands thoroughly with soap and water or use an alcohol-based hand sanitizer.
- Hold the mask by the ear loops or headbands.
- Place the mask over your nose and mouth.
- Adjust the ear loops or headbands so that the mask fits snugly but comfortably.
- Check to make sure that the mask covers your nose and mouth completely.
3. Remove the Mask Properly
When you're finished wearing the mask, it's important to remove it properly. To do this, follow these steps:
- Wash your hands thoroughly with soap and water or use an alcohol-based hand sanitizer.
- Remove the mask by unhooking the ear loops or headbands.
- Avoid touching the front of the mask.
- Dispose of the mask in a trash can.
- Wash your hands again with soap and water or use an alcohol-based hand sanitizer.
4. Wash the Mask Regularly
If you're using a reusable mask, it's important to wash it regularly. To do this, follow the care instructions on the mask. In general, you should wash the mask after each use.
You can wash the mask by hand or in the washing machine. If you're washing the mask by hand, use hot water and soap. If you're washing the mask in the washing machine, use the hottest water setting that is safe for the fabric.
5. Store the Mask Properly
When you're not wearing the mask, it's important to store it properly. To do this, store the mask in a clean, dry place. Avoid storing the mask in a damp or humid place.
6. Be Aware of the Mask's Limitations
No mask is 100% effective at preventing the spread of viruses. However, masks can significantly reduce the risk of transmission.
It's important to be aware of the mask's limitations and to take other precautions to protect yourself and others from the spread of viruses. These precautions include:
- Washing your hands frequently with soap and water or using an alcohol-based hand sanitizer.
- Avoiding touching your face.
- Maintaining social distance.
- Getting vaccinated against the flu and COVID-19.

8. Additional Tips
In addition to the tips above, here are a few additional tips on how to wear the perfect mask:
- If you have a beard, trim it short or wear a mask that is specifically designed for beards.
- If you wear glasses, make sure the mask fits snugly around your nose and mouth to prevent fogging.
- If you have sensitive skin, choose a mask that is made from a soft, breathable fabric.
- If you find it difficult to breathe through the mask, try a different type of mask.
- If you have any questions about how to wear a mask, consult with a healthcare professional.
